- /*
- * syscall.c
- *
- * System call "stealing" sample.
- *
- * Disables page protection at a processor level by
- * changing the 16th bit in the cr0 register (could be Intel specific)
- *
- * Based on example by Peter Jay Salzman and
- * https://bbs.archlinux.org/viewtopic.php?id=139406
- */
- #include <linux/module.h>
- #include <linux/kernel.h>
- #include <linux/syscalls.h>
- #include <linux/delay.h>
- #include <asm/paravirt.h>
- #include <linux/moduleparam.h> /* which will have params */
- #include <linux/unistd.h> /* The list of system calls */
- /*
- * For the current (process) structure, we need
- * this to know who the current user is.
- */
- #include <linux/sched.h>
- #include <linux/uaccess.h>
- unsigned long **sys_call_table;
- unsigned long original_cr0;
- /*
- * UID we want to spy on - will be filled from the
- * command line
- */
- static int uid;
- module_param(uid, int, 0644);
- /*
- * A pointer to the original system call. The reason
- * we keep this, rather than call the original function
- * (sys_open), is because somebody else might have
- * replaced the system call before us. Note that this
- * is not 100% safe, because if another module
- * replaced sys_open before us, then when we're inserted
- * we'll call the function in that module - and it
- * might be removed before we are.
- *
- * Another reason for this is that we can't get sys_open.
- * It's a static variable, so it is not exported.
- */
- asmlinkage int (*original_call) (const char *, int, int);
- /*
- * The function we'll replace sys_open (the function
- * called when you call the open system call) with. To
- * find the exact prototype, with the number and type
- * of arguments, we find the original function first
- * (it's at fs/open.c).
- *
- * In theory, this means that we're tied to the
- * current version of the kernel. In practice, the
- * system calls almost never change (it would wreck havoc
- * and require programs to be recompiled, since the system
- * calls are the interface between the kernel and the
- * processes).
- */
- asmlinkage int our_sys_open(const char *filename, int flags, int mode)
- {
- int i = 0;
- char ch;
- /*
- * Report the file, if relevant
- */
- pr_info("Opened file by %d: ", uid);
- do {
- get_user(ch, filename + i);
- i++;
- pr_info("%c", ch);
- } while (ch != 0);
- pr_info("\n");
- /*
- * Call the original sys_open - otherwise, we lose
- * the ability to open files
- */
- return original_call(filename, flags, mode);
- }
- static unsigned long **aquire_sys_call_table(void)
- {
- unsigned long int offset = PAGE_OFFSET;
- unsigned long **sct;
- while (offset < ULLONG_MAX) {
- sct = (unsigned long **)offset;
- if (sct[__NR_close] == (unsigned long *) ksys_close)
- return sct;
- offset += sizeof(void *);
- }
- return NULL;
- }
- static int __init syscall_start(void)
- {
- if(!(sys_call_table = aquire_sys_call_table()))
- return -1;
- original_cr0 = read_cr0();
- write_cr0(original_cr0 & ~0x00010000);
- /* keep track of the original open function */
- original_call = (void*)sys_call_table[__NR_open];
- /* use our open function instead */
- sys_call_table[__NR_open] = (unsigned long *)our_sys_open;
- write_cr0(original_cr0);
- pr_info("Spying on UID:%d\n", uid);
- return 0;
- }
- static void __exit syscall_end(void)
- {
- if(!sys_call_table) {
- return;
- }
- /*
- * Return the system call back to normal
- */
- if (sys_call_table[__NR_open] != (unsigned long *)our_sys_open) {
- pr_alert("Somebody else also played with the ");
- pr_alert("open system call\n");
- pr_alert("The system may be left in ");
- pr_alert("an unstable state.\n");
- }
- write_cr0(original_cr0 & ~0x00010000);
- sys_call_table[__NR_open] = (unsigned long *)original_call;
- write_cr0(original_cr0);
- msleep(2000);
- }
- module_init(syscall_start);
- module_exit(syscall_end);
- MODULE_LICENSE("GPL");
